Emphasise the importance of the Ministry of Interior and Governor's Office in
implementing education the decentralisation policy and plans.
Important role
for Governor's Office and PDEs in the breakdown of PAP allocations for districts
and schools. Promoting the
idea that the PAP and facilities budget allocations need to be targeted on the
poor as part of MoEYS pro-poor education policy.
Emphasise that
the role of the Governor's Office and PDEs will need to shift towards program
progress and impact monitoring.
Monitoring that
the PAP accounts and districts BMCs are set up quickly and that PAP funds for education are protected for the right purposes.
Monitoring
that the staff deployment program is implemented
properly and that staff are fairly distributed to both urban and rural
schools, especially the more remote schools. Consider the production of a joint annual MoEYS provincial education report from the
provinces by the Governor's Office and PDEs which show the progress made on
education Reforms. Consider
the hosting of an Annual Provincial Education Forum which reports back to
districts, communes and parents on education
progress in the province. |
2. Emphasise the overall priorities for the use of the school building fund that Governor needs to use in selecting school building priorities.
Priority for the provision of complete grades 1-6 schools in every village.Provision of schools in those villages in the province without a primary school. Provision of a lower secondary school in each commune/cluster without one.Reduction of overcrowding in primary and secondary schools in urban areas. Providing at least one grades 7-12 school in each district through providing grades 10-12 provision in districts without one.
